Sports zone hosted a softball tournament for 16 and 18 year old girls in January 2021. During which a winter weather watch and a travel advisory was in place. All major roads were shut down including 465 and 74. Instead of canceling the 1AM game to put the safety of the young drivers first. They said they would not move the game. There should be a better way to deal with winter weather. When the entire county is shut down and they do not cancel games there is a problem. Instead of making adjustments and being flexible they told us they would give us a discount for a tournament next year, but our team is 18U and I will be in college next year. We had to forfeit a tournament in order to not risk a possible accident or death of a young driver. I can’t believe this happened and I have lost all respect for this facility. I hope they figure this out before they find their self in a court against a mourning family. Please find a better way to deal with schedule adjustments.

This is the worst facility I’ve been to. The parking lot was packed and had trash on the ground. Getting in the building too many people came in at once while trying to be checked in. Over crowded and did not enforce COVID restrictions. Many people (spectators and even some of the coaches-per rules) without face masks on or did not have them on properly. Limited softball to one parent, but had several different activities going on where there were multiple people in attendance for one player. Many of which did not leave after the game if they had a break in between, while not allowing softball parents to enter until 5-15 minutes before the game started. Last visit, they did not want to allow a few of the players in because they “reached their max.” Yet this time, people are all over the place and not staying within the sport area. They did not properly have umpires for all of the games and instead had a staff member umpiring. For this not to be the first round of tournaments, rules should be written, known, followed and consistent. Facility management did not do their job very well.
